  • After years in the wilderness, 90s TV star Mr Blobby is making his triumphant return to the stage in Peter Pan at the Chrysalis Theatre in Milton Keynes. But how is he finding life back in the spotlight?
    For those looking forward to seeing Mr Blobby in pantomime, they are going to have to wait just a few more weeks. The production - like many others over the Christmas period - has been temporarily postponed in light of the Covid resurgence. But only for a few weeks.
